In Ephesians 6:11-12, Paul advises the believer to “Put on the full armor of God, so that you can take your stand against the devil’s schemes for our struggle is not against flesh and blood, but against the rulers, against the authorities, against the powers of this dark world and against the spiritual forces of evil in the heavenly realms.”
When Paul wrote this letter to the church in Ephesus, the Greco-Romans worshipped 12 major gods plus thousands of local deities. In Athens alone, it’s recorded that there were more idols worshipped than there were people. One of Satan’s schemes is to have people worshipping false idols that Paul says are “nothing” (1 Corinthians 10:19). Then in verse 20 he reminds them that bowing to an idol is the “worshipping of devils.”
Now you’ve heard it said that “nature abhors a vacuum,” as does the supernatural. So, when mankind, who by his nature seeks objects to worship, removes God from his worship, the void will be filled by something or someone else. Thus, Jesus says in Luke 11:24-26, “When an impure spirit comes out of a person, it goes through arid places seeking rest and does not find it. Then it says, “I will return to the house I left.” When it arrives, it finds the house swept clean and put in order. Then it goes and takes seven other spirits more wicked than himself, and they go in and live there. And the final condition of that person is worse than the first.” Dare I say this is the situation that America finds itself in today. Before Christianity, America was filled with peoples who practiced various forms of pagan worship. These practices and the impure spirits that were worshipped had been virtually “cleaned out” for centuries. But arguably, starting in the 20th century, the worship of our Lord has been in free-fall.
Messianic Jew Jonathan Cahn, in his book, “Return of the Gods,” reveals how Baal, Ishtar, and Molech, gods from the ancient Middle East, have resurfaced to fill America’s spiritual void. There’s Baal, whose name means, “Master, the Lord, and Possessor” who turned Israel, and now America from God to false gods, from truth to lies. Next is Ishtar, a goddess, the seductress of unbridled sexuality, lust, prostitution, and pornography. Lastly, we have Molech, the Destroyer, infamous for child sacrifices.
